Taiwan sets wind targets for 2014 and 2015

TAIWAN: Taiwan's ministry of economic affairs has set the wind power development targets up to 814MW for onshore wind power and 15MW for offshore wind power in 2014 and 2015, respectively.

Additionally, the ministry has set 2030 targets of 1200MW and 3000MW of onshore and offshore wind.

The recent targets upgrade is included in the "Amendment to The Renewable Energy Development Target" drafted by the ministry's Bureau of Energy.

In October, the ministry and local firms Formosa Wind Power Ltd and Fuhai Wind Farm Corporation signed agreements for the installation of offshore turbines along Taiwan's western coastline.

Specifically, four to six offshore wind turbines will be set up before 2015 for testing, while by 2020, Formosa is expecting to install 36 units off the coast of Miaoli County and Fuhai 30 off the coast of Changhua County.

The Bureau of Energy predicts renewable energy in Taiwan by 2030 will reach 25% of total renewable energies grid capacity.
